The jaw crusher is an essential piece of equipment for every mining or construction project. It is used for crushing large rocks into small particles for further processing. With its robust structure and efficient operation, the jaw crusher has become a preferred piece of machinery for mining companies worldwide.

One of the key features of the jaw crusher that attracts many buyers is its hydraulic control system. This system allows the operator to adjust the discharge opening size and control the flow of materials into and out of the crusher. The hydraulic control system also provides overload protection, ensuring the safety of both the operator and the equipment.

One major advantage of hydraulic control in jaw crusher operation is the simplicity of the process. The jaw crusher uses hydraulics to adjust the size of the ore discharge opening, which can be easily done with the push of a button. This eliminates the need for labor-intensive manual operations and simplifies the overall process.

Hydraulic control also offers improved efficiency in jaw crusher operation. The hydraulic system helps regulate the speed of the movable jaw, ensuring a continuous and uniform feed of materials into the crusher. This improves productivity and reduces downtime by minimizing material jams or blockages that can occur during operation.

Another advantage of hydraulic control in jaw crusher operation is its versatility. The hydraulic system allows for quick and easy adjustments to the crusher settings, making it suitable for a variety of applications. Whether it is crushing hard rocks, recycling materials, or processing construction waste, the jaw crusher can be easily adjusted to meet the specific requirements of each task.

Furthermore, the hydraulic control system provides overload protection in jaw crusher operation. In case of an excessive load or a foreign object getting stuck in the crusher, the hydraulic system automatically releases the material and resets the crusher to its original settings. This prevents damage to the crusher and ensures safe and efficient operation.
